Warning Signs Your HVAC System Needs Attention?
How can property owners determine when their HVAC system requires repair? Several indicators can help in identifying potential problems. Strange sounds, such as grinding or whistling, often signal mechanical malfunctions. Additionally, inconsistent temperatures across different rooms may suggest ductwork issues or a malfunctioning thermostat. Homeowners should also be aware of an increase in energy bills, which can suggest that the system is operating more intensively than needed to maintain comfort.
A critical marker is the presence of strange fragrances, which might indicate power complications or fungal growth within the system. Continuous switching on and off, known as short-cycling, can lead to increased wear and tear. Finally, if the system is supplying insufficient air or no air at all, it may require immediate intervention. Recognizing these signs early can avert more extensive harm and high-cost repairs.

Central Air Conditioning Systems
While numerous homeowners explore effective climate control solutions, central air conditioning systems prove to be a favored choice due to their efficiency and capacity to refrigerate large spaces consistently. These systems run by circulating chilled air through a network of ducts, supplying consistent temperatures across several spaces. Central air conditioning units typically consist of an outdoor compressor and an indoor evaporator coil, which operate together to remove heat from the air. This approach not only boosts comfort but also aids improved indoor air quality by filtering dust and allergens. Additionally, central systems can be combined with smart thermostats, providing homeowners the ability to adjust energy usage more effectively, therefore cutting utility costs while maintaining a comfortable living environment.
Ductless Mini-Split Systems
Ductless mini-split systems provide a versatile and efficient alternative for homeowners seeking customized climate control. These systems consist of an outdoor compressor unit and one or more indoor air-handling units, allowing for accurate temperature management in individual rooms. This adaptability enables homeowners to adjust heating and cooling according to their specific needs, enhancing comfort while possibly lowering energy costs. In addition, ductless systems are simpler to set up than traditional systems, as they need minimal ductwork, making them ideal for retrofitting older homes. Their compact design also permits installation in spaces where conventional systems may not fit. As a result, ductless mini-split systems are increasingly popular for those seeking to optimize home climate control efficiently.
Heat Pump Solutions
Heat pump systems offer another innovative option in contemporary heating and cooling technology, supplying both cooling and heating solutions through a single unit. These systems function by relocating heat rather than producing it, making them economical with energy and green. There are two main types: air-source and ground-source (or geothermal) heat pumps. Air-source units capture heat from the outside air, while ground-source systems access heat from the ground. Both types can considerably reduce energy bills and cut carbon footprints. Heat pumps are particularly successful in moderate climates, where they can keep comfortable indoor temperatures year-round. However, their efficiency can decrease in extreme temperatures, necessitating supplemental heating. Overall, heat pump systems are a practical choice for homeowners seeking sustainable climate control solutions.

What To Get Ready For During Your HVAC Service Call
Upholding premium air quality indoors frequently leads homeowners to schedule HVAC service calls. During these appointments, technicians typically begin with a thorough inspection of the system, evaluating components such as filters, ducts, and thermostats. They may ask homeowners concerning any particular issues or unusual noises, allowing them to personalize their service.
Following this, specialists often clean or replace filters to enhance efficiency and air quality. They may also inspect refrigerant levels and check for leaks, ensuring peak performance. Additionally, they will assess the system's performance, verifying that heating and cooling functions operate smoothly.
Homeowners can expect a comprehensive document outlining findings and recommendations. This may include recommendations for future maintenance or possible improvements. By comprehending these procedures, homeowners can better appreciate the significance of routine HVAC maintenance visits in preserving a pleasant and safe home space.

What Is the Average Lifespan of an HVAC Unit?
The average lifespan of an HVAC unit typically ranges from 15 to 25 years. Elements such as maintenance, usage, and environmental conditions can greatly influence its longevity, affecting overall efficiency and performance.
What Frequency Should I Update My HVAC Filters?
HVAC filters should generally be changed every one to three months, depending on usage and environmental factors. Routine replacement guarantees peak system efficiency and enhances indoor air quality, contributing to a healthier living environment.
